Stroke poses a severe threat to human health; with limited therapeutic options currently available. Astragaloside IV (AS-IV); a primary bioactive metabolite derived from Astragalus membranaceus; exhibits multifaceted pharmacological effects; including anti-inflammatory; anti-fibrotic; and antioxidative properties. This review systematically examines recent advances in AS-IV research for stroke treatment; detailing its sources; physicochemical characteristics; mechanisms of action; and therapeutic efficacy in both in vitro and in vivo models. We critically analyze the potential of AS-IV as an adjunctive therapy for stroke; addressing current research hotspots; challenges; and emerging strategies. Notably; AS-IV synergistically enhances neuroprotection when combined with other plant-derived metabolites. This work provides a theoretical foundation for further development of AS-IV in stroke management. In summary; AS-IV demonstrates significant promise as a natural neuroprotective agent worthy of continued exploration for adjuvant stroke therapy.
